One of the most useful bathroom storage solutions is the use of over the toilet bathroom spacesavers. The space above the toilet is an obvious part of the bathroom to make use of when you have a small bathroom, although not everyone will have thought of over toilet storage. They can consist of just over toilet shelves, cabinets, or a combination of shelving and a cabinet.

Not all bathroom spacesavers are to fit over the toilet, but the majority do seem to be, and they are a great idea. Most of these spacesavers or over toilet etageres are on strong legs which stand astride the toilet, and therefore require no fitting. They may be self assembly, so could take a few minutes to put together, but generally speaking you can justifiably say that over toilet spacesavers provide an instant storage solution for the bathroom.

Regardless of the design of your bathroom, you should have little difficulty in finding a bathroom spacesaver that matches existing décor and fittings. They come in various types and grades of metal, such as polished chrome and stainless steel, or the increasingly popular and modern brushed nickel finish.
